Bear Creek Dental Group operates on Hidden Springs Road in Wildomar, offering general dentistry with a scope that spans routine cleanings, restorative work, and cosmetic procedures for the local community. The practice handles adults and families rather than specializing in a single area — fillings, crowns, whitening, and preventive care form the core of the schedule. Modern diagnostic tools and digital imaging are standard; sedation options are available for patients who need them, which matters in a valley where anxiety around dental work is common. The patient base skews toward families and established residents who prefer a neighborhood practice over chain-clinic efficiency. Wildomar residents weighing a local operator against a franchise location find Bear Creek sits in the direct-relationship lane — you work with the same staff across visits rather than cycling through a corporate rotation. For specialized work like implants or complex orthodontics, referrals to specialists make sense; for the steady maintenance and restorative work most households need, this is the practice that handles it in-town.
Dr. James A. Hoch, DDS operates a general dentistry practice on Clinton Keith Road in Wildomar, serving the community with routine preventive care, restorative work, and the standard scope of office-based dentistry. The practice handles cleanings, fillings, extractions, and crown work — the core procedures that keep a dental patient base moving through the schedule year-round. Patients choosing an independent practice over a chain typically value a consistent provider and continuity of care, and a solo practice like Hoch's fits that pattern better than a corporate rotation model would. The Clinton Keith location works well for Wildomar residents whose other errands already cluster in that corridor, avoiding an extra trip to a Temecula or Murrieta dental center. For specialized work — orthodontics, implant surgery, complex cosmetic cases — patients would be referred onward. For a regular checkup, cleaning, or cavity repair with a dentist who sees the same face year after year, this is the practical fit.
